What type of ship is this?

HS GLORY (IMO 9397250) is a Dry bulk/Handysize ship built in 2008 and is sailing under the flag of Republic of Korea. She has an overall length (LOA) of 139 meters and a width (beam) of 25 meters. Her summer deadweight capacity is 18,978 tonnes.
